And the Winner Is ...

MITSUBISHI STEEL JAPAN with a MICROTRAC 9210 SRA laser diffraction analyzer, installed in January 1993!

We are delighted to announce that MITSUBISHI STEEL, represented by Mr. NORIKAZU WATANABE and Mr. TOSHIHIRO SUZUKI (Quality Assurance Office), is the overall winner of our QUEST FOR THE OLDEST competition.

Our instrument is still at the heart of the action – even after three decades!

For 30 years, MITSUBISHI STEEL has relied on the 9210SRA diffraction laser instrument to ensure that every product meets rigorous pre-shipment quality standards. Mr. SUZUKI underlined the importance of this instrument in his daily work:

"Without this inspection, it would be impossible to ship the products".

Maintenance has been limited to cleaning and replacing the cell glass. This is proof that Microtrac designs solid, durable tools ready to take on any challenge. It is through instruments like these that users can achieve exceptional results and continue their innovations without compromise.

50 Years of Laser Diffraction The Grand Prize

Our lucky winner is awarded a new SYNC, the cutting edge of our innovation in particle analysis. Microtrac's SYNC analyzer revolutionizes particle characterization by combining high-precision laser diffraction and dynamic image analysis, for simultaneous, integrated measurement on a single sample. Designed for quality control and research, it offers a detailed analysis of particle size and morphology over an extended range from 0.01 to 4000 microns. Thanks to its powerful software and BLEND routine, SYNC is an essential tool for advanced particle characterization.

50 Years of Laser Diffraction 1974 – 2024

At Microtrac, we have celebrated our GOLDEN ANNIVERSARY IN LASER DIFFRACTION in 2024. It all began in 1974 – and what a year 1974 was!

  • 3M introduced Post-it notes
  • Ernő Rubik invented the Rubik's Cube
  • Richard Nixon became the first US president to resign
  • Bailey's Irish Cream hit the market
  • Henry Heimlich popularized the famous Heimlich Maneuver through an article titled "Pop Goes the Café Coronary"
  • Germany won the World Cup
  • Bar coding was introduced on Wrigley's Juicy Fruit Gum
  • Stephen King published his first novel: "Carrie"
  • The Volkswagen Golf was introduced
  • Microtrac launched the world's first laser diffraction particle size analyzer
